Detectives investigating the death of an 10-month-old baby in Bolton in 2019 have charged a man.
Shortly after 5.30pm on 1 November 2019, emergency services were called to a report of a 10-month-old baby girl who was unresponsive at an address on Crompton Street, Farnworth.
She was taken to hospital where she sadly died.
Following a thorough investigation by detectives from GMP's Major Incident Team, Ali Zain (05/01/1997), of Crompton Street, Farnworth, has been charged with murder.
He has been remanded in custody and will appear at Manchester Magistrates' Court today (19 August 2021).
